Considered a premier multi-day trekking route in Los Glaciares National Park, the Huemul Circuit provides a circumnavigation of Cerro Huemul near El Chaltén. The route crosses two significant passes—Paso del Viento and Paso Huemul—offering direct panoramas of the Southern Patagonian Ice Field. Terrain varies from forested valley floors and river crossings to exposed glacial moraines and high-altitude scree slopes. The circuit is defined by its remoteness and the requirement for technical river crossing skills using fixed steel cables.
The Tregennis Peninsula offers some of the wildest and oldest coastal scenery in Wales. This stunning 6-mile (9.6km) circular walk starts from the tiny, fjord-like harbor of Porth Clais, just down the road from the city of St Davids. It traces the jagged perimeter of the peninsula along the Pembrokeshire Coast Path, gazing out over the ferocious tidal races of the Ramsey Sound towards Ramsey Island. The geology here is incredibly ancient (Precambrian volcanic rock), creating sharp, jagged headlands. The walk passes active sea-cliff farms, deep hidden 'geo's (inlets), the historic St Justinian's lifeboat station, and the dramatic ruins of a medieval copper mine right on the cliff edge.
